Missions to Mars (completed)

Missions to Mars

Into Space 2
30 pts hard
Perfectionist Pooch (completed)

Perfectionist Pooch

Paladog
30 pts hard
Undead Menace (completed)

Undead Menace

Paladog
30 pts hard
Addicted to Winning (completed)

Addicted to Winning

Formula Racer
30 pts hard
See all 13 hard badges ยป